In partnership with GridBeyond, charge points are deployed as demand-side assets in SFFR programmes through Monta’s PowerBank feature. PowerBank is a preventative smart energy solution that detects imbalances in the electrical grid and briefly pauses charging sessions to prevent power outages.
Monta connects thousands of charge points to the grid, helping to distribute and alleviate stress caused by fluctuating electricity production. Consumption charge point owners actively contribute to grid stability while earning Monta Wallet credits as a reward.
This approach enables businesses and individuals to participate in grid-balancing initiatives, helping their communities avoid blackouts and supporting a more resilient energy infrastructure.
EV charging stations are often concentrated in urban areas, generating high electricity demand in specific locations. This can strain the local grid, impacting EV charging availability and the overall power supply to homes and businesses.

During times of grid imbalance, caused by sudden power dips or demand surges, smart EV charging becomes crucial in stabilising the system and preventing disruptions. By integrating charge points into the grid as flexible energy assets, Monta and GridBeyond are helping to make EV infrastructure a key factor in future energy planning.
